[Korean Slang] #16 워라밸(Work-life balance)

Welcome to Wikinae’s Korean Slang #16

 

How much do you value work-life balance?

Having a healthy work-life balance will help you be more productive at work ⚖️

 

In today’s post, let’s find out how Koreans say “Work-life balance”!

✔️워라밸 is short for ‘이프 런스’ which is the Korean pronunciation of ‘work-life balance’.

 

In the 2000s, this concept impacted society, reflecting Korea’s declining birthrate and growing emphasis on quality of life.

 

•   •   •

 

Examples

A: 요즘 매일 야근해서 피곤해.

I’m tired of working overtime every night lately.

B: 일도 중요하지만 워라밸도 챙겨야지.

Working is important but you need to think about your work-life balance as well.
